[ ] Key ceremony step 7 (on-call): Rotate the credentials used by the Harrowfield connection pooler before sealing the new key shares. Drain the pool first — set max connections to zero on both replicas, wait for active sessions on the Verrat database to hit zero, then swap the credential bundle. Do not restart the pooler until all three ceremony witnesses confirm. To open the credential bundle vault during the ceremony, enter the passphrase below.

unlock words, bawef-kahap: sorax-sorir-quenys-aldok

Subject: FeedCheck validator rollout — status for eng sync

Team,

The FeedCheck podcast feed validator passed staging on Marlowe's cluster with zero regressions across the 4,200 sample feeds. Enclosure-size edge cases are now handled, and malformed pubDate warnings downgraded to info level per last week's decision. We're cleared for the Thursday release window. For traceability, the staging run is stamped with the token below.

pipeline stamp: htk31_3c6b63a1fd55b8745625d3b6ce9c5fc

Verify that the Larkmail bounce processor correctly classifies hard and soft bounces and suppresses hard-bounced recipients within one processing cycle. Confirm that soft bounces retry no more than three times before suppression, and that suppression lists sync to the support console nightly. Check the quarantine queue for messages older than seven days; anything stuck there indicates a parser failure and must be escalated. Support staff should route all classification disputes to the owner recorded below.

account owner for hahig-fahag: Pelael Istax Novys

## Deployment — Gatewise Turnstile Counter

Gatewise counts turnstile spins at Harrowfield Stadium and ships totals upstream every few seconds. Deploys go out via the usual pipeline; just make sure you don't push during a match window, since counters buffer locally and a restart drops the in-memory tally. Blue/green works fine — cut over between events. Health checks hit the /pulse endpoint. Before you promote a build, confirm it's reading the right values, which are as follows.

config for bahop-baduf:
[kasion]
team = lamath
access_code = ac_d807e5
host = kasion.paliqcloud.corp
port = 4000
owner = julix.tamvan
peer = frair.qorvelsoft.local